There definitely was a lot of excitement and interest in this little 'market' on 4th Street when it opened in July of 2021. Now, brown paper on the windows signals closure.

A lot of work went into the creation of this little business and the renovation of the space; it's really a shame to see that they've had to close their doors so soon. You have to wonder what's next for the space?

I'll be honest, when I had heard that there was a 'general market' coming to Downtown Loveland, I pictured a small 'grocery' store, I guess. A place where I could pop in for milk, eggs, band aids, maybe some deli meats, etc. When Sweetheart City General & Kitchen & Provisions opened, however, I found something completely different.

Sweetheart City had great sandwiches, there's no denying that. It was great food, that was different for Downtown; you could get a charcutarie board. They also carried some local beers in cans, and Dark Heart Coffee, which was neat. They had flowers and honey, stuff for the home. Bottled water and soft drinks, and more.

It seemed to be almost 'too trendy,' maybe the demographic for the store didn't fit the model for success in Downtown. I could be way off base though. I did reach out to the store and they declined to comment on the closure, for the time being only to say,

It's complicated.
